Adaptive Access Control
What Is Adaptive Access Control?
Adaptive Access Control (also called Risk-Adaptive Access Control or RAdAC) is an authorization approach that makes per-request access decisions by combining identity, operational need, and dynamically evaluated risk and context. Rather than granting blanket permissions based on who you are, adaptive access evaluates device posture, location, network session assurance, behavior patterns, and data sensitivity in real time, then adjusts enforcement accordingly (allow, deny, step-up authentication, narrow scope, or require human approval).
This model extends traditional Attribute-Based Access Control (ABAC) by layering in risk calculations. ABAC evaluates attributes (subject, object, action, environment), while adaptive access adds dynamic risk signals and decision logic. The result: authorization that responds to current conditions, not yesterday's static rules.
Why Adaptive Access Control Matters in Security
Credentials alone can't establish trust anymore. Attackers routinely compromise credentials and exploit MFA defaults to move laterally through systems. Adaptive access reduces this risk by adding contextual checks and step-up challenges that make stolen credentials far less useful.
For teams building Zero Trust architectures, adaptive access is an operational enforcement mechanism. Zero Trust calls for continuous, per-request, least-privilege decisions using contextual signals. Adaptive policies deliver exactly that, making access conditional on current trust posture rather than network location.
The shift matters especially for non-human identities like service accounts, API keys, and Agentic AI agents, where long-lived credentials and broad permissions create persistent attack surface.
Common Use Cases of Adaptive Access Control
Organizations apply adaptive access across cloud APIs, DevOps pipelines, privileged access management (PAM), SaaS platforms, and industrial control systems. Financial services firms use it to protect sensitive customer data with risk-based step-ups. Healthcare systems enforce it for HIPAA-regulated resources. Manufacturing companies apply adaptive controls to remote operator sessions in ICS/SCADA environments.
Benefits of Adaptive Access Control
- Reduces credential compromise impact: Contextual checks and step-up challenges limit what attackers can do with stolen tokens
- Enables fine-grained enforcement: Protects sensitive data and critical actions without blocking legitimate workflows
- Supports compliance and audit: Policies that encode risk thresholds create auditable, explainable decisions
- Operationalizes Zero Trust: Continuous authorization based on current posture, not static roles
Challenges and Risks of Adaptive Access Control
Incomplete telemetry (missing device or session signals) produces inaccurate risk scores and poor decisions. Overly complex risk logic frustrates users and blocks business workflows; policies must remain testable and explainable.
Long-lived service account credentials often bypass adaptive checks unless enforcement sits on machine and service tokens too. Enforcement gaps across APIs, CLIs, and background workloads let attackers reuse compromised credentials through alternate channels.
Best Practices for Adaptive Access Control
- Build on ABAC foundations: Model attributes for subjects, resources, actions, and environment; design policies that accept variable risk attributes
- Ingest diverse telemetry: Pull device posture (MDM), session assurance (TLS/client cert), behavioral analytics (UEBA), vulnerability exposure, threat intelligence, and privileged session logs
- Prefer short-lived credentials: Issue ephemeral tokens for elevated access and rotate or expire automatically
- Define clear risk thresholds: Map concrete actions (MFA prompt, deny, approval workflow) to ranges of risk so behavior stays predictable and testable
- Enforce at multiple layers: Place Policy Enforcement Points (PEPs) at API gateways, identity providers, and application authorization layers, not just network perimeters
- Log every decision: Record attribute values and risk scores for each access request to support investigations and policy tuning
- Start with sensitive resources: Apply adaptive controls first to high-value assets, then expand coverage
- Test policies in shadow mode: Validate risk logic against production traffic before enforcing denials
Examples of Adaptive Access Control in Action
Enterprise API platform: An API gateway evaluates client attributes (service identity, JWT scope, token age), environment (source IP reputation, session assurance score), and resource sensitivity. If the system calculates medium risk, it reduces token scope and requires a short-lived elevated token via a just-in-time approval flow.
DevOps pipeline: A CI/CD system enforces adaptive access by requiring ephemeral CI tokens, scanning pipeline runner posture, and demanding step-up or human approval for production deployments when vulnerability scanners flag high severities. The system adapts enforcement based on the destination environment and code risk.
Future Trends in Adaptive Access Control
As organizations deploy more Agentic AI systems with autonomous decision-making capabilities, adaptive access will need to evaluate agent behavior and intent, not just credentials. Machine identities will outnumber human ones, requiring adaptive policies that account for workload context, API consumption patterns, and peer relationships.
Expect tighter integration between adaptive access engines and security telemetry platforms, with real-time risk scores fed from vulnerability management, threat intelligence, and identity analytics. Policy automation and machine learning will help teams tune risk thresholds without manual intervention.
Related Terms
- Zero Trust Architecture
- Attribute-Based Access Control (ABAC)
- Policy Enforcement Point (PEP)
- Just-in-Time (JIT) Access
- Least Privilege
- Non-Human Identities (NHIs)
FAQ
What is adaptive access control?
Adaptive access control is an authorization model that evaluates identity, resource sensitivity, and real-time risk signals (device posture, location, behavior) for each access request, then adapts enforcement (allow, deny, step-up, scope reduction) to balance security and operational need.
Why is adaptive access control important?
It reduces the impact of credential compromise by adding contextual checks that make stolen tokens less useful. It also enables organizations to protect sensitive resources without blocking legitimate workflows, and it operationalizes Zero Trust principles through continuous, risk-aware authorization.
How does adaptive access control differ from traditional access control?
Traditional models grant or deny access based on identity and static roles. Adaptive access adds dynamic risk evaluation (device health, session context, threat intelligence) and adjusts enforcement in real time based on current conditions.
What are the main challenges of implementing adaptive access control?
Common challenges include gathering complete telemetry from all enforcement points, keeping risk logic simple enough to test and explain, managing long-lived service account credentials, and closing enforcement gaps across APIs, CLIs, and background workloads. ---
.gif)


